Description

Waterfront Georgian home on about 9 acres Approached through wrought iron gates and along a sweeping tree-lined avenue passing grass paddocks on either side, Bayview House (c.1860) is a beautiful three bay Georgian home extending to approximately 3,200 sq. ft, positioned to take full advantage of its elevated outlook over the Boyne Estuary. The property also comprises a substantial stable yard, millhouse and outbuildings. Accommodation The proportions on the ground floor are generous and well-considered and briefly comprise a dual aspect dining and drawing rooms, a cosy sitting room, a kitchen / dining space with access to a garden terrace, utility room and a guest WC providing a versatile layout that adapts naturally to both everyday family living and more formal entertaining. The rear hallway has access to a private courtyard with adjoining two storey mews that is currently used for storage but could be converted subject to the necessary permissions. Upstairs, each of the 5 bedrooms, master en suite, are light filled and spacious with either a countryside or water view from each window. Also on this level, beside the family bathroom, is a multi-functional room that could be enjoyed as a playroom or indeed a home office it also has a direct access to the garden level. Bayview House is a property of real substance and character, offering incoming purchasers a platform on which to create something lasting. The architectural form of the house is enhanced by the many original features. Whether the ambition is a private family estate, an equestrian property, or a residence with meaningful potential to develop the ancillary buildings, the scale and quality of what is here provides an unusually strong foundation. Opportunities of this breadth — combining acreage, water views, outbuildings, and a period home of this calibre — are seldom available on the open market in County Meath. Outbuildings and Yard Beyond the main house, the property reveals a remarkably complete ensemble of ancillary buildings (4,600 sq ft in total). A cobble lock courtyard is flanked by a coach house, hayshed, and numerous stone-built stables and stores reflect the historic working nature of the estate. A two-storey old mill building (1,087 sq ft), currently in need of restoration, adds further scope for those seeking additional accommodation or a project to make their own. Five stables serve the equestrian interest of the site, rounding out an offering that is rarely found at this scale and in this setting. The Land The 9 acres at Bayview House are arranged to maximise the relationship between house, garden, and countryside. Landscaped gardens surrounded by mature native trees, have idyllic pathways connecting the front and rear gardens which embrace the principal residence. In the rear garden, a herbaceous border leads to a terrace positioned to draw the eye directly towards the water — a view that shifts with the light and the tide throughout the day. The sheltered paddocks, defined by established boundaries, are well-suited to horses and the overall setting carries a sense of seclusion that belies the property's genuine accessibility to Dublin and the wider north-east region.
